I’m Guy, I’ve passed 70, and I’m looking for a female travel companion for an extraordinary adventure aboard OTONOMI—a solar-powered tandem I built with my own hands over two years. My past is that of an unrepentant traveler: crossing the Atlantic in an ultralight aircraft, swimming across channels, and a high-level sailing record in major transatlantic races... OTONOMI isn’t a retiree’s whim—it’s the final chapter of a life of adventure, perhaps the most beautiful one. Departure at the end of May. Route: Europe to Baku, crossing the Caspian by ferry, then Turkmenistan, Uzbekistan, Tajikistan, the Pamir, Kyrgyzstan, and return via Kazakhstan. At least 3-4 months. No need to be athletic—a session of *longe côte* (coastal walking) requires more physical effort than a full day on OTONOMI. You don’t even have to pedal at all. OTONOMI tows a foldable solar-powered caravan trailer—camping under the stars or staying in small local hotels, depending on your mood. Road expenses are shared simply. Hi there, I had no idea you could get that kind of range in a microlight! I thought 400 NM was the absolute max. What type of microlight was it?

Solar vehicle Otonomi, seeking senior adventurer for trip from France to the Pamir!

Otonomi · 2026-03-08

Prototype built for this purpose. High-tension 15 m² delta wing, streamlined carbon fiber cell designed and built by me, 350 L of fuel—over 3,000 km of range.
